What is a Friendship Request?

A friendship request is a digital invitation sent via social media platforms, allowing users to connect with one another, typically to share content, communicate, or engage in social interactions. It acts as a preliminary step towards establishing a friendship in the online realm.

What Are the Unwritten Rules of Sending Friendship Requests?

While there's no official guidebook for sending friendship requests, social norms have emerged over time. Here are some key rules to consider:

  • Only send requests to people you know or have met in person, unless it's a professional context.
  • Personalize your request message if possible, explaining why you want to connect.
  • Respect the other person's privacy and boundaries—don't take it personally if your request is declined.

How to Handle a Declined Friendship Request?

A declined friendship request can be disheartening, but it's essential to handle it gracefully. Here are some tips:

  • Don’t take it personally; people have their reasons.
  • Consider reaching out via a different channel if you feel it's appropriate.
  • Reflect on your approach—was it a cold request? Did you provide context?
